My Voice Experience
Growing up I used to carry a tape recorder so I could record myself talking to everyone I encountered throughout the day. When I got home I'd listen to the tape with glee. Getting into acting late into high school I was consistently cast as the wackier characters. When I was chosen to study theatre at Chapman University this trend seemed to continue. My most memorable performances playing the broadcast official in Thornton Wilder's 'The Skin of Our Teeth.' It was a fun Rod Serling type character. Later in my acting career I got to do my dream role of playing the voice of The Plant, Audrey 2, In 'Little Shop of Horrors.' Soon after graduating from Chapman I got my current voice job working at the Disneyland Resort playing the voice of Crush the sea turtle from Disney/Pixar's 'Finding Nemo.'
